Legendary actor Bruce Willis’ wife Emma Heming Willis has been a fan of husband Bruce Willis‘ relationship with ex-wife Demi Moore. She had shared an old photo of the former couple.
The model reposted a black-and-white pic of Willis and Moore, cozying up to one another via her Instagram Story on Tuesday, April 4. “Yeah. Me too,” she wrote alongside the snap. “I liked them together as well🥰.”
Moore and the Die Hard actor were married from 1987 to 2000, welcoming daughters Rumer Willis, Scout Willis and Tallulah Willis before calling it quits. In the years since their divorce, the exes have prided themselves on maintaining a cordial relationship for their kids.
“I’m so thankful and grateful that my parents made such an effort at that time,” Rumer, told Larry King in 2015. “They always made an effort to do all of the family events still together and made such an effort to still have our family be as one unit, as opposed to two separate things, which I think really made an impact.”
When Bruce and Heming Willis exchanged vows in Turks and Caicos in 2009, the Ghost actress and her then-husband, Ashton Kutcher, were there to support the happy couple. The pair’s friendship continued to bring their blended family together during the coronavirus pandemic in 2020. Moore and the Sixth Sense star quarantined with each other and their daughters in Idaho.
